type: object description: The details of the stock location to create. required: - name properties: name: description: the name of the stock location type: string address_id: description: >- the ID of an existing stock location address to associate with the stock location. Only required if `address` is not provided. type: string metadata: type: object description: An optional key-value map with additional details example: car: white externalDocs: description: Learn about the metadata attribute, and how to delete and update it. url: >- https://docs.medusajs.com/development/entities/overview#metadata-attribute address: description: >- A new stock location address to create and associate with the stock location. Only required if `address_id` is not provided. $ref: ./StockLocationAddressInput.yaml